Company Overview

Lithium Americas is a North American resource and materials company focused on developing, building, and operating lithium deposits and chemical processing facilities, with its flagship asset Thacker Pass located in Humboldt County, Nevada, which is the world’s largest known measured lithium source and reserve.

Role

We are seeking a Lithium Carbonate Control Room Operator to join our Lithium Carbonate Process Plant team. In this role you will be responsible for the continuous operation, monitoring, and optimization of upstream beneficiation and/or downstream crystallization circuits in the production of lithium carbonate. Working within a Distributed Control System (DCS) environment, the operator ensures process stability, product quality, and compliance with safety and environmental standards. This position will be based at the Thacker Pass mine site during commissioning and steady‑state operations and reports to the Lithium Carbonate Shift Supervisor.

Key Responsibilities
  • Foster trusting relationships with all workgroups and promote a culture aligned with our Purpose, Vision, and Values.
  • Operate and monitor DCS systems covering mineral beneficiation, classification, leaching, neutralization, purification, filtration, crystallization and packaging circuits.
  • Configure and utilize the historian database to trend key equipment and process parameters for maximum productivity.
  • Monitor critical process parameters such as feed tonnage, particle size distribution, pulp density, reagent addition, concentrate grade, and recovery.
  • Direct field operators in performing adjustments, inspections, and troubleshooting tasks.
  • Adjust setpoints to maintain process stability and meet product specifications (battery‑grade or technical‑grade lithium carbonate).
  • Respond to alarms and process deviations, implementing corrective actions to prevent safety, production, or quality impacts.
  • Interpret real‑time trends, mass balance data, and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) such as extraction efficiency, recovery rates, and impurity concentrations.
  • Collaborate with process engineers to optimize reagent consumption (e.g., soda ash, caustic soda, lime), energy usage, and brine throughput.
  • Generate and maintain accurate reports on lithium grade, recovery, reagent consumption, and downtime events.
  • Record downtime data into the issued database for timely and transparent reporting.
  • Ensure plant availability through timely identification, reporting, and follow‑through of variances during shift rotations.
  • Communicate effectively with process engineering and maintenance teams during equipment breakdowns, isolations, and restarts.
  • Coordinate with the laboratory for online and offline sampling; integrate results into process adjustments.
  • Maintain adherence to all safety and environmental requirements.
  • Follow strict protocols for handling corrosive reagents and high‑temperature equipment.
  • Support maintenance teams with isolation, lockout‑tagout‑tryout (LOTOTO), and process readiness for planned interventions.
  • Contribute to hazard identification, risk assessments, and continuous improvement initiatives.
  • Demonstrate strong safety and environmental compliance leadership, including accountability for identifying and escalating deviations from established standards.
